PG电子代码,从定义到应用的全面解析pg电子代码
本文目录导读:
在现代电子设计领域,PG电子代码作为一种重要的编程接口和数据交换格式,广泛应用于消费电子、工业自动化、医疗设备等多个领域,本文将从PG电子代码的定义、应用、开发流程、常见问题及优化技巧等方面进行详细解析,帮助读者全面了解PG电子代码的相关知识。
PG电子代码的定义
PG电子代码是指用于描述和控制电子设备的编程接口和数据交换格式,它通常由特定的协议和标准组成,用于不同设备之间的通信和数据交互,PG电子代码的核心目标是实现设备的高效协同工作,确保数据的准确传输和处理。
PG电子代码的定义通常包括以下几个方面:
- 协议标准:PG电子代码遵循特定的通信协议,如TCP/IP、RS-232、RS-485等,确保不同设备之间的兼容性。
- 数据格式:PG电子代码使用统一的数据格式,如字节顺序、数据类型和字段结构,确保数据在不同设备之间的正确传输。
- 功能接口:PG电子代码提供了一系列功能接口,如读取数据、写入数据、控制设备等,方便开发者进行操作。
PG电子代码的应用领域
PG电子代码的应用领域非常广泛,以下是几个主要的应用领域:
-
消费电子设备
在消费电子设备中,PG电子代码常用于智能家电、智能家居、可穿戴设备等领域,智能音箱可以通过PG电子代码与第三方应用进行数据交互,提供语音控制、音乐播放等功能。 -
工业自动化
在工业自动化领域,PG电子代码被广泛用于设备控制和数据采集,工业机器人、自动化生产线等设备可以通过PG电子代码实现远程控制和数据同步。 -
医疗设备
在医疗设备领域,PG电子代码用于设备之间的通信和数据交换,心电图机、血压计等设备可以通过PG电子代码与患者数据系统进行集成,提供实时监测和数据分析。 -
汽车电子
在汽车电子领域,PG电子代码被用于车载娱乐系统、自动驾驶技术等,车载娱乐系统可以通过PG电子代码与外部音乐平台进行数据交互,提供流媒体服务。
PG电子代码的开发流程
开发PG电子代码需要遵循一定的流程,以下是主要的开发步骤:
-
需求分析
在开发之前,需要明确PG电子代码的功能需求和性能要求,这包括设备的通信协议、数据格式、功能接口等。 -
协议选择
根据设备的通信需求,选择合适的通信协议,RS-232适合短距离低速通信,而TCP/IP适合长距离高速通信。 -
数据格式设计
设计统一的数据格式,确保数据在不同设备之间的正确传输,这包括数据的字节顺序、类型、字段结构等。 -
功能接口设计
根据需求设计功能接口,如读取数据、写入数据、控制设备等,这需要结合PG电子代码的协议和数据格式进行设计。 -
代码编写
根据设计的协议、数据格式和功能接口,编写PG电子代码,这通常使用C、C++、Python等编程语言实现。 -
测试与验证
在开发过程中,需要进行大量的测试和验证,确保代码的正确性和稳定性,这包括单元测试、集成测试、性能测试等。 -
部署与优化
将PG电子代码部署到目标设备,并进行性能优化,确保代码的高效运行。
PG电子代码的常见问题
在开发PG电子代码的过程中,可能会遇到一些常见问题,以下是几个常见的问题及解决方案:
-
兼容性问题
不同设备之间的兼容性问题一直是PG电子代码开发中的难点,为了解决这个问题,可以采用以下措施:- 使用标准化的协议和数据格式。
- 提供多平台支持,确保代码在不同设备上都能正常运行。
- 加强对设备特性的检测和适应性处理。
-
数据传输延迟
数据传输延迟是PG电子代码开发中的另一个常见问题,为了解决这个问题,可以采取以下措施:- 优化数据传输协议,减少数据包的大小和传输时间。
- 使用低延迟的通信技术,如以太网或高速串口。
- 加速数据处理和传输过程。
-
安全性问题
PG电子代码的安全性也是需要重点关注的问题,为了解决这个问题,可以采取以下措施:- 使用加密技术,确保数据在传输过程中的安全性。
- 加强对设备权限的管理,防止未授权访问。
- 定期更新代码,修复已知的安全漏洞。
PG电子代码的优化技巧
为了提高PG电子代码的性能和效率,可以采取以下优化措施:
-
代码优化
在代码编写过程中,尽量采用高效的算法和数据结构,减少代码的运行时间,使用循环优化、内存管理优化等技术。 -
模块化设计
将功能模块化设计,便于代码的维护和扩展,每个模块负责一个特定的功能,可以独立开发和测试。 -
安全性增强
在代码中增加安全性措施,如权限控制、数据加密、异常处理等,确保代码的稳定性和可靠性。 -
资源管理
合理管理代码资源,如内存、处理器等,避免资源浪费和性能下降。
PG电子代码作为电子设备通信和数据交换的核心技术,具有广泛的应用领域和重要意义,通过本文的详细解析,我们了解了PG电子代码的定义、应用、开发流程、常见问题及优化技巧,随着电子技术的不断发展,PG电子代码的应用场景也将更加广泛,其重要性将更加凸显。
希望本文能够为读者提供有价值的信息,帮助他们更好地理解和应用PG电子代码。
PG电子代码,从定义到应用的全面解析pg电子代码,
发表评论